1. What Is Robo Sand? Explained

Robo Sand (also known as Manufactured Sand or M Sand) is a finely crushed stone product made from granite or basalt rocks. It is produced by crushing large boulders using advanced vertical shaft impactor (VSI) machines and then screening the material to specific particle sizes. The word “Robo” comes from the pioneering brand name Robo Silicon, which first commercially produced this sand in India.

Robo sand serves as the most effective alternative to natural river sand, which is fast depleting due to excessive and often illegal mining in river beds. Across Hyderabad and Telangana, robo sand has become the standard material used for concrete mixing, plastering, road construction, and brick-laying due to its superior quality and consistent particle gradation.

Key Properties of Robo Sand

  • ✅ Zero silt content – Unlike river sand, robo sand contains no silt or clay impurities
  • ✅ Controlled particle size – Uniform gradation ensures better concrete workability
  • ✅ Higher compressive strength – Produces stronger concrete compared to river sand
  • ✅ Eco-friendly – No river bed mining, manufactured from available rock quarries
  • ✅ Consistent supply – No seasonal variation or monsoon-related scarcity
  • ✅ BIS IS 383 compliant – Meets Bureau of Indian Standards specifications

According to the Bureau of Indian Standards (BIS), manufactured sand conforming to IS 383:2016 is fully approved for use in all structural concrete applications. In Telangana, the government has actively promoted M sand use to reduce river sand depletion.

4. Factors That Affect Robo Sand Prices in Hyderabad

Understanding what drives robo sand pricing helps you time your purchases better and negotiate smarter. Here are the key factors:

4.1 Raw Material Costs & Quarry Location

Robo sand is manufactured from granite rocks quarried in and around Hyderabad – primarily from areas like Shamshabad, Rajendranagar, Chevella, and Nalgonda. The distance from the quarry to your construction site directly affects the final landed price. Quarries closer to the city (like those in Keesara, Medchal area) offer better prices for East and North Hyderabad customers.

4.2 Fuel and Transportation Costs

Diesel prices significantly impact sand delivery costs. When fuel prices rise, expect robo sand prices to increase by ₹20–₹50 per tonne. In 2025, with stabilizing fuel prices, robo sand rates in Hyderabad have remained competitive.

4.3 Order Quantity

Bulk orders (10+ tonnes) always attract better pricing. Most sand dealers, including VM Infra, offer tiered pricing:

  • 1–10 tonnes: Standard retail price
  • 10–50 tonnes: 3–5% discount
  • 50–100 tonnes: 5–8% discount
  • 100+ tonnes: Negotiable bulk pricing

4.4 Seasonal Demand

Construction activity in Hyderabad peaks between October and March (post-monsoon). During this period, robo sand prices can increase by 5–10% due to high demand. The monsoon season (June–September) sees lower prices but also delivery challenges due to road conditions.

4.5 Government Policy & Regulations

The Telangana government’s sand mining policy directly affects robo sand pricing. When river sand supply is restricted (as has happened multiple times), robo sand demand and prices spike. Stay updated with the TSMDC (Telangana State Mineral Development Corporation) for policy changes.

2. What Is River Sand?

River sand is a naturally occurring fine aggregate formed over thousands of years as water erodes rock and transports sediment downstream. In Hyderabad and Telangana, river sand is primarily sourced from the banks and beds of the:

  • Godavari River (North Telangana – Karimnagar, Ramagundam, Bhadrachalam districts)
  • Krishna River (South Telangana – Nalgonda, Suryapet districts)
  • Manjeera River (Sangareddy, Medak districts)
  • Musi River (Limited, Hyderabad urban area – heavily restricted)

River sand particles are naturally rounded (due to water abrasion), clean (naturally washed), and well-graded. These properties historically made it the preferred material for concrete and plaster. However, decades of excessive sand mining have severely depleted river sand reserves across Telangana, leading to price spikes, supply scarcity, and strict government regulations.

Characteristics of River Sand

  • Naturally rounded, smooth particles
  • Generally low silt content (if freshly dredged) — but can be high if mixed with soil
  • Contains some mica, which can reduce concrete strength
  • Variable particle size and gradation
  • Typically, Zone II gradation for most Hyderabad sources
  • Lower water demand in concrete (rounded particles)
  • Prone to adulteration (mixing with substandard sand)

3. What Is Robo Sand / M Sand?

Robo Sand (Manufactured Sand / M Sand) is produced by mechanically crushing granite rocks in VSI (Vertical Shaft Impactor) machines at quarries around Hyderabad. The result is angular, cubical sand particles that closely mimic the gradation of natural sand.

The term “Robo Sand” originated with Hyderabad-based Robo Silicon Private Limited, which pioneered branded manufactured sand in India in 2001. Today, it’s the generic term for all M Sand in the Hyderabad market. VM Infra is a major marketing partner and dealer of robo sand in Hyderabad, supplying multiple grades, including M Sand (Zone II), P Sand (Zone III/plastering), Rock Sand, and Stone Dust.

Characteristics of Robo Sand

  • Angular to sub-angular cubical particles (VSI-crushed)
  • Zero to negligible silt content (less than 2%)
  • No mica or organic impurities
  • Controlled particle size gradation per IS 383:2016
  • Consistent quality year-round
  • Slightly higher water demand (angular surface area)
  • No adulteration risk (manufactured product)

5. Concrete Strength – River Sand vs Robo Sand

This is the technical question most Hyderabad engineers want answered: Does robo sand produce stronger concrete than river sand?

Multiple research studies from Indian engineering institutions confirm that concrete made with properly graded M Sand (IS 383 Zone II) achieves 5–12% higher compressive strength than comparable river sand concrete at the same water-cement ratio. This is because:

  1. Zero silt content in M Sand: River sand with 5–15% silt creates a weak interface between aggregate and cement paste. M Sand with near-zero silt allows stronger cement-aggregate bonding.
  2. Angular particle texture: The rough angular surface of M Sand particles provides better mechanical interlocking and interface bond compared to smooth, rounded river sand particles.
  3. No mica contamination: Mica platelets in river sand create weak planes in concrete and reduce strength. M Sand has minimal mica content.
  4. Consistent gradation: M Sand’s controlled particle size distribution produces a more compact concrete matrix than variable-gradation river sand.

Practical Implications for Hyderabad Construction

For a standard M20 concrete mix (cube strength target 25 N/mm²), using M Sand (versus river sand), you can either:

  • Achieve 5–10% higher actual strength at the same cement content, OR
  • Reduce cement content by 5–8% while achieving the same target strength — saving ₹3,000–₹6,000 per 100 cubic metres of concrete

However, M Sand requires 5–10% more mixing water due to its angular surface area. This must be accounted for in the water-cement ratio to maintain strength. A qualified site engineer will adjust the concrete mix design accordingly.

8. Environmental Impact – River Sand vs Robo Sand

For environmentally conscious builders in Hyderabad, this comparison is stark:

River Sand Mining: The Environmental Crisis

Uncontrolled river sand mining has caused severe ecological damage across Telangana’s river systems:

  • Deepening of river channels leading to bank erosion
  • Destruction of aquatic habitats and fish spawning grounds
  • Lowering of the water table in the surrounding areas
  • Damage to river bridges and flood control structures
  • Reduction in groundwater recharge

The Centre for Science and Environment has documented extensive sand mining damage across Telangana’s rivers, particularly on the Godavari and its tributaries.

Robo Sand Manufacturing: A Sustainable Alternative

While quarrying does have an environmental impact, robo sand manufacturing is significantly more sustainable than river sand mining:

  • Quarrying affects localized upland areas, not river ecosystems
  • Abandoned quarries can be rehabilitated and used for water harvesting
  • The manufacturing process uses limited water (especially dry-process VSI)
  • No destruction of riverine biodiversity or groundwater recharge zones
  • Telangana state actively promotes M Sand production as a green alternative
